CARE OF FACE IN SUMMER

Problem for Athletic Girls Is How to Keep Skin White and Smooth During Hot Months. The athletic girl has problems of her own to face just now, for she wishes to be not only athletic but beautiful as well, and it is rather hard to run the two together in summer. The summer girl plays golf or tehnls all afternoon in the blazing sun and swims all morning, drying off afterward on the beach in the same sunshine. Then when evening comes around she puts on a low-necked, sleeveless gown and looks aghast at a dark-brown neck and arms, with the discoloration ending usually at the elbows and at the base of the throat, making the most vivid contrast with the pure white skin which lies beyond. To keep the neck and arms white and smooth, especially In summer, requires a little time and attention. The proper care of them night and morning will keep them from tanning if the girl uses a little discretion. The sun baths after swimming are the worst, for it is the water drying on the skin which makes such a deep tan. If she will dress immediately on leaving the water, the summer girl will find that the rest of her exercise will not harm her skin, provided she cares for it properly night and morning.
